Developer’s Description

Line up several fruits to cook salad.

A manic maelstrom of fruit swapping fun. If you like lining up 3, 4, or more of a kind then you will love Fruit Salad. How much fruit juice can you make from your selection of fruit? Will you hit the jackpot? Some fruits are worth more than others. Line up four or more and you'll get a 'feature' including Spins, Wilds, Nudges, Blends.
